Ahead of the 1930s, the review of folk music was largely the province of Students and collectors. The 1930s observed the beginnings of more substantial scale themes, commonalities, and linkages in folk music establishing during the populace and practitioners too, frequently related to The good Despair.[92] Regionalism and cultural pluralism grew as influences and themes. Throughout this time folk music commenced to become enmeshed with political and social activism themes and actions.

The procedure by which users of folk communities compose new music is just not nicely recognized, although the analyze of how tunes are relevant may well supply some Perception. When it really is to start with composed, Every single song would be the function of one composer; as Other people study and sing it, it really is re-designed regularly. The compositional strategy of folk music differs minimal from that of preferred and classical music. For example, the composer might generate new music by drawing with each other traces, phrases, and musical motifs from extant tunes, possibly coupled with fully new ones and with conventional opening or closing formulas.

It absolutely was transmitted by means of an oral custom. Prior to the twentieth century, common people ended up commonly illiterate; they acquired music by memorizing them. Mainly, this was not mediated by guides or recorded or transmitted media.

Usually, folk music performers have been amateurs, and several folk songs were pretty much known to all users of a community; but experts—instrumentalists and singers of narratives—have been crucial to folk communities. While in the 20th century, the job of pros as performers and carriers of folk traditions expanded significantly. The seek out origins and processes of advancement that inspired Considerably 19th- and early 20th-century mental action was reflected in folk music scholarship. Some scholars considered folk music being a repository of archaisms—a legacy from which the prehistory of music, language, literature, and various cultural features may very well be adduced.
